Meirinhas is a civil parish in the municipality of Pombal, Portugal. The population in 2021 was 1,649,[1] in an area of 8.88 km².[2]
It was part of the parish of Vermoil until the creation of Meirinhas on December 31, 1984.
On January 28 2026, Storm Kristin caused a catastrophic impact in Meirinhas with losses exceeding €500 million and nearly all homes and businesses suffering damage.[3]
